Latest Patents

Hildebrand's latest patents include "Techniques to manage non-disruptive SAN availability in a partitioned cluster." This invention comprises components configured to determine whether to separate a cluster into two or more partitions, notify responsive cluster nodes, update access states, and provide the updated access states. Another notable patent is for "Methods, systems, and computer program products for multicast compression and pacing of database update messages transmitted between processing modules in a distributed processing system." This method involves receiving messages related to database events, buffering them while preserving time ordering, and multicasting the packed message to processing modules.
